Just to keep you posted, it is proposed that there will be temporary windbreak fencing erected down at the dunes in order to try and collect/prevent windblown sand coming onto the roads in the village. You will appreciate that clearing the roads of the sand through the Autumn and Winter months is a huge expense. The sand on the roadways and pavements in the village is a huge inconvenience to all concerned.
Doing nothing about this is not an option.
Please understand that this is a trial and the fencing will go up after the October half term and then taken down before Easter 2017.
Attached is further information along with diagrams of the scheme as finally put forward by Cornwall Council and Cormac. This information will also be published in the next Bolster magazine. After considerable input from the community the scheme has been carefully considered and approved by the main Porthtowan Beach Management Group. (this is made up of Cornwall Council, Parish Councillors, Porthtowan Beach Association, Porthtowan Dunes Community Group, Village Hall and the Surf Life Saving Club)
